New Delhi, Apr 20 Senior Congress leader P Chidambaram today slammed the Modi government over the high petrol prices, saying it has become clueless and floundering and is living off an oil bonanza.
In a progression of tweets, the previous Finance Minister said the BJP brags that it is administering 22 states however for what reason does the NDA government decline to bring oil and oil based goods under GST.
"For the last four years, the BJP government has lived off an oil bonanza. Short the oil bonanza, the BJP government is clueless and floundering. Indeed, even a school child knows the answer. It is a direct result of the 'Tax the Consumer' approach of the BJP government," he said.
Chidambaram said crude oil cost at USD 74 for every barrel are still lower than USD 105 four years prior. "Along these lines, why are Petrol/Diesel costs higher today than they were in May 2014?," he inquired.
Petrol cost has hit a four-year high of Rs 73.83 a litre, while diesel rates touched an all-time high of Rs 64.69 in the national capital on rising global oil rates.
The BJP-drove government had raised excise duty nine times between November 2014 and January 2016 to shore up accounts as worldwide oil costs fell, however then cut the expense only once in October a year ago by Rs 2 a litre.
Petroleum Minister Dharmendra Pradhan last fortnight had said the GST Council - the pinnacle basic leadership body of the new aberrant expense administration - ought to "in light of a legitimate concern for vitality security and customers" incorporate oil based commodities in GST.
Petrol, diesel, natural gas, crude oil and jet fuel (ATF) are right now excluded in the GST, which basically prompts makers not having the capacity to set-off duty paid on contributions from final tax on item.
